State the similarities and dissimilarities between protons and neutrons.
Similarities of protons and neutrons:
(i) Both protons and neutrons are present in the nucleus of an atom.
(ii) The mass of a neutron is approximately equal to the mass of a proton, i.e., 1.67 x 10-27 kg.
Dissimilarities between protons and neutrons:
Protons possess a unit positive charge (1.6 x 10-19 coulomb).
Neutron carries no charge, i.e., it is electrically neutral particle.
